Configure the PC's COM Port

Possible Configurations

Back-to-Back Cabling (Cisco 633 and Cisco 673 only)
78-11190-01
For the best access to the CBOS, use your terminal emulation program (such as
HyperTerminal in Windows) to set your COM protocol to the following settings:
Baud rate: 38400 bps recommended (standard 9600 bps possible)
Data bits: 8
Parity: None
Stop bits: 1
Flow control: None
This section shows you different ways of connecting your Cisco 600 series CPE
to your telephone and computer equipment, depending on whether or not your
telephone equipment is connected to a POTS splitter.
